The Landscape of Modern Online Gambling
Over the past decade, the proliferation of smartphones, high-speed internet, and advanced payment solutions has democratised access to online betting and casino platforms. According to recent industry data, the global online gambling market was valued at approximately US$66.7 billion in 2021, with projections estimating a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 11.7% through 2028 (Research & Markets, 2022). This rapid growth underscores a shift toward more regulated, safe, and transparent platforms as consumer demands for credibility intensify.
Innovative Technologies Reshaping the Industry
Recent technological advancements have propelled the industry beyond traditional digital interfaces into realms of virtual reality (VR), augmented reality (AR), and blockchain-based security. These innovations enhance immersive experiences and foster greater trust among users who seek fairness and transparency. For example, blockchain integration can enable provably fair gaming—a technique that provides players with verifiable assurance that outcomes are genuinely random and not manipulated.

The Role of Regulation and Responsible Gambling
While innovation drives growth, regulation remains critical in ensuring industry sustainability and consumer protection. Jurisdictions like the UK have implemented comprehensive frameworks that require operators to meet strict standards, from licensing to anti-money laundering measures. Importantly, responsible gambling initiatives are gaining prominence, leveraging AI-powered tools to detect problem behaviours before they escalate. This balanced approach is essential to preserve integrity and public trust.
